just eat healthy and exercise. dont listen to people who say its all diet or all exercise or take a magic pill. just eat a healthy diet with fruits and veggies and focus on burning more calories than you take in. there some good calorie burning calculators for whatever exercies your doing.

1. A lot of cardio
2. Limit your calorie intake to about 1500

I also highly recommend picking up a hobby like basketball and do that for 1 hour a day w/ hitting the gym.

Weigh yourself 1 a week not everyday, weight fluctuates so weighing yourself daily may discourage you.
